Fun, Interactive Exhibits at Local Museums

Heading to a museum and just looking at the exhibits might not be the best activity if you have younger children. After all, they quickly become bored with the exhibit. Luckily, there are several local museums in Sydney that have interactive exhibits.

Interactive exhibits allow your young ones to have fun, while learning. Some museums that have interactive exhibits for children include:

  • Justice and Police Museum
  • Australian National Maritime Museum
  • Powerhouse Museum
  • Madame Tussauds™
  • Australian Museum

Take Part in an Easter Egg Hunt

Easter wouldn’t be the same without allowing your children to go on an egg hunt. For those visiting Sydney, you will have the perfect opportunity to take part in one of the most exciting and adventurous egg hunts.
The Great Centennial Park Egg Hunt is a ‘must do’ activity for families with young ones. Children, and their parents, take part in an Easter-themed treasure hunt. Following all the clues provided, the family will eventually reach the end where the Easter Bunny himself is waiting to provide a sweet treat or present.

Watch the Easter Parade

If you haven’t seen an Easter Parade, now is your chance. Sydney City hosts its annual Easter Parade and you absolutely cannot miss it if you are in the area.

The parade features everything from local community organisations and church groups to entertainers, marching bands, and inflatables flying through the air. Attending the parade is a great way to create memories for your family while celebrating this holiday.
